Stuart Coleman from Sony presented on "The Internet of Things" at an ExactTarget marketing conference. He discussed Sony's evolution from focusing only on product launches with minimal automation to more advanced automation, multi-channel marketing, and near real-time data processing. Some of Sony's successes with ExactTarget include 84% higher open rates, 67% higher click rates, and up to 500% more campaigns. The four big challenges going forward are managing data, integrating multi-channel campaigns, technological capabilities, and ensuring the right people and teams are in place.

The project is a personal interpretation of the fashion designer Paul Smith’ texture used as an object of furniture. Upon completion of the renovation of a loft, the intention was to give a, “art and vain” touch to the interior atmosphere. The realization of all the lines was performed by hand maniacally, in which the individual paints are superimposed with different thicknesses in order to avoid an effect like a flat and uniform wallpaper. The final result, especially to the touch, is a kind of 3D wall art in which the texture becomes a symbol of elegance and flair (just like the Paul Smith style and his collections).

Do you want to learn how to model and simulate an electrical network from scratch in under an hour?
Then welcome to this PowSyBl workshop, hosted by Rte, the French Transmission System Operator (TSO)!
During the webinar, you will discover the PowSyBl ecosystem as well as handle and study an electrical network through an interactive Python notebook.
PowSyBl is an open source project hosted by LF Energy, which offers a comprehensive set of features for electrical grid modelling and simulation. Among other advanced features, PowSyBl provides:
- A fully editable and extendable library for grid component modelling;
- Visualization tools to display your network;
- Grid simulation tools, such as power flows, security analyses (with or without remedial actions) and sensitivity analyses;
The framework is mostly written in Java, with a Python binding so that Python developers can access PowSyBl functionalities as well.

Neuro-symbolic (NeSy) AI is on the rise. However, simply machine learning on just any symbolic structure is not sufficient to really harvest the gains of NeSy. These will only be gained when the symbolic structures have an actual semantics. I give an operational definition of semantics as “predictable inference”.
All of this illustrated with link prediction over knowledge graphs, but the argument is general.
